Definition of counterirritant in English:

counterirritant

nounkaʊnt(ə)rˈɪrɪt(ə)ntˌkaʊn(t)ərˈɪrəd(ə)nt
  • Something such as heat or an ointment that is used to produce surface irritation of the skin, thereby counteracting underlying pain or discomfort.

    〈主史〉反刺激剂(用热敷或膏药激起皮肤刺激以减轻深处的疼痛或不适)

    Example sentencesExamples
    • Most other pain creams contain counterirritants which bring about a mild to extreme burning sensation which distracts the mind from the pain temporarily.
    • Distraction could be provided by rubbing the patient with counterirritants such as stinging nettles.
    • It acts as a counterirritant that stimulates nerve endings, helping to reduce the number of pain messages that reach the brain.
    • It is one of the most commonly used counterirritants for temporary relief of pain.
    • Most counterirritants use heat or cold to ‘distract’ the brain from recognizing the original pain source.
